The Knight Champion had arranged for a small bout between himself and his squire Kurth Tathasir, a bout that would be watched by many of the knights but most especially by those whom Kurth would be spending most of his time with, the First Squad. Some of the Knights had been informed of the changes that would occur and thus, with that in mind, they had shown up this brightening to see how their fellow would fare.

He sat on the steps of the Barracks waiting for the squire to arrive, attired in cloths that suited the practice nature of this bout; though even so Barthanes was on site to heal if any injuries were sustained. The dracon only wore his trousers, boots, belt, bracers and the braided leather cord that tied his hair together and kept it behind his head. The form he had assumed for this meeting was his original, his Dracon form; it did stand out, but no more than any of the other Diantar's that roamed the compound. He stood at the height of 7'3", bound, long black hair fell behind well built, black scaled shoulders. Its length, although curly, reached just below his shoulder blades and was held tightly in check by a braided leather cord. Icy, dark and cavernous orbs watch from the sockets of the black scaled, dragon like, rectangular face. Hard, rough, angular jaw set in a semi-permanent expression of emotionless, whilst also holding a frighteningly powerful visage. An aura of confidence and power surrounds this spawn of a cryaxian and dragon blood. His build; muscular, but not bulky, one might say ‘proportioned’.

Kurth Tathasir strode onto on the practice green in front of the barracks with a walk that spoke half of confidence, and half of apprehension. He had seen his liege, Raliric Ered`Gard in battle, and it was a fearsome sight. He knew he bore not a chance to defeat him, but he was going to try to put forth an effort worthy of the praise of the Argent Sword in the process. The human caught sight of the dracon sitting on the steps of the barracks, and walked towards him.

The young squire was clothed in his usual knight's uniform, minus the coat and cloak. He would need full range of movement for this match. Kurth wore an off-white thin cotton shirt, loosely tucked into his thicker, dark brown cotton trousers, kept up with a black leather belt. Over top the cotton blouse he wore a soft black leather jerkin for full range of movement; it was not too tight or too loose. His wrists were enclosed in black leather bracers, and a black leather scabbard hung diagonally on his back, home to the squire's black elven-steel broadsword - Redemption.

Black leather mid-shin boots, with soles that were a bit thicker than most, finished the ensemble. These soles, unknown to anyone but Kurth, housed an invention of engineering genius - two and one-half inch blades that spring out of the toes of the boots when a stud on the inside of the heel is depressed. This is so that Kurth can activate one boot or both depending on how he depresses the studs. A steel slide on the bottom allows the blades to be retracted, catching on a steel tooth inside the boot, awaiting to be reactivated.

"Serale, sir. I trust you are well?"

”I am indeed. You are the same?” Raliric said as he rose to his feet. Many thought the dracon crazy for what he was wearing that winter brightening with the training field covered in snow and chill breeze ruffling his hair; he was wearing no shirt and no cloak. But the dracon didn't seem bothered by that cold. Once upon his feet he threw a wooden practice broadsword toward Kurth and then picked up a wooden practice hammer. The reason Barthanes was there was because even though these weapons were not sharp or made of steel, they were still capable of breaking bones and splitting flesh with the force they would be wielded.

”Leave your steel broadsword here, don't want it getting in the way.” The Dracon's own steel hammer was sitting on the steps of the Barracks, no doubt an indication of where the human was to set his weapon. Once it had been done, he motioned for Kurth to follow him out onto the center of the training field and as they walked he spoke. ”Now, this bout is being observed by a great many knights. I don't want you to be easy, or think that you are not able to hit me. I will also give you advice on how you move and your techniques during this bout so that you might improve upon your skills. Another thing, this hammer, though it is made of wood, is just as deadly as one made of steel, I won't be doing any killing attacks during this match, however contact will hurt. I expect you to be nimble and smart.”

The had reached the center of the field by that stage and Raliric drew the hammer up one handed and rested the head on his shoulder. ”Did you have any questions before we begin?”

Kurth would find the wooden broadsword that Raliric had given him to be of the same weight, if not more so than the steel broadsword. It was so that soldiers who practiced with these weapons were strong enough to wield the less heavy real version. However in this bout, because Kurth was used to the weight of his steel broadsword it might be harder for him at first. The same was said for Raliric's hammer, though the Knight had been used to wielding a dwarven steel hammer before this normal steel one and thus the wooden hammer was an easy middle ground.

Kurth nodded to Raliric and unhooked the sheath's buckle and sliding it off his back, grasping the claymore firmly beneath the guard and setting it delicately on the steps next to the hammer. The human caught the wooden practice sword and held it in his right hand, by his side. He caught up to his liege and walked in stride, listening to the dracon as he spoke about the match. He needed to be careful not to make a fool of himself if others were watching. Yes, he did hope to improve his skills during this bout. He walked to the center of the training field and nodded when he was asked if he had any questions.

"Yes, sir. I have one question." He shifted the wooden claymore in his right hand so it didn't put so much pressure on his fingers. "How will the outcome of the match be determined? A knockout, tap out, or simply upon mutual resignition?"

It was an honest enough question, the human felt more comfortable knowing to what bounds he was allowed to fight. He didn't want to get in over his head.

The human took the wooden sword and took it in both of his hands, facing so that Raliric was on his left side, and pulled the sword up so that the blade was perpendicular to the ground and the guard was level with his face. He then swung it back over his head so that it was parallel with the ground, and swung it down in a diagonal motion to his right. He felt the sword's weight more clearly than he did his original. It must be slightly heavier, and he felt his muscles tensing to accommodate for the additional weight.

Kurth felt the swing move a bit faster than he had originally expected, which threw him slightly off balance, and he pulled back on the sword, landing the tip in the grass by his feet. He leaned his right arm on the guard and frowned, while pondering how he was going to pull this off.

"I meant to do that."

Raliric thought on the question and nodded slowly, a good one to ask to be sure. ”Tap out or mutual resignation, though obviously a knockout will constitute a match stop. Let’s not think of this as a match though, but rather an intensive training session. If you wish to stop, merely call out to do so and we shall.” The dracon looked down at the grass beneath him, giving it a kick, a stomp and a twist to see how firm it was and how much it moved depending on what he did. It was always good to test where your feet were to be set if the chance was available; after all if your feet weren’t properly placed then you had already lost the fight.

Once he had tested the ground he looked back at his opponent, his squire, and nodding in approval that the fellow was testing out the practice sword. It was more than likely that the fellow had never wielded one of those before and thus it would take a few matches for him to truly become used to it. ”Aye, these practice weapons are made of hardwood and are made to be the same shape and size as your normal steel weapon, but contain much more weight. Thus if you practice with these weapons you should have no problem whatsoever wielding your regular weapon. Builds up strength in your shoulders, neck and torso doing it this way, and you’re doing it in a way that suits your particular style of weapon.” A pause as he lifted his long hammer up from his shoulder, one handed, and allowed it to fall to his side before he used the momentum of its weight as it swung forward to bring it up in line with his chest, which is where he caught it with his other hand.

He positioned his feet shoulder length apart, his right foot back behind his left, then he bent his knees slightly and turned his body so that the left side of his body was protruding forward. This was the side that the head of the hammer was positioned on, his left hand holding firm just below the head itself whilst the right hand held the butt end, roughly a hands breath up from the end actual. Thus allowing a perfect defensive posture which could, in a moments notice, turn into an offensive posture. It was a neutral stance all considered.

”Test the sword if you would like, have a few attacks at me to get the feel, I’ll merely block and won’t counter, at least not for the first few tries. You can try different attacks as well to test how the weapon fares with its added weight.” Raliric then waited for the squire’s attack.
